In the demanding world of law enforcement and specialized security, the image of a K9 handler is evolving. For decades, the public perception was dominated by male officers leading German Shepherds or Malinois, but a new era is well underway. Female handlers, often affectionately or admiringly termed the " K9 lady ," are increasingly prominent, demonstrating high levels of skill, bravery, and companionship with their canine partners. This shift has not only brought more diversity to police, military, and private security forces but has also challenged outdated stereotypes regarding strength and authority in K9 units.
